wörner traxler richter is one of Germany's leading architectural practices for health care, with 130 employees based at four offices in Germany, Frankfurt am Main, Dresden, München und Hamburg. Founded in 1971 by the architect Heinrich Wörner, the practice worked towards the principle that good architecture improves recovery, work ethic and society. Besides health care wörner traxler richter covers a very broad spectrum of expertise including architecture, master-planning, urban design, landscape and interior design and project design.

Competences: Buildings of health service | Buildings for research, apprenticeship, science | Residential and hotel buildings | Heritage-protected cultural buildings
